Decentralization

Decentralization refers to the process of delegating authority in an organization to lower level managers. The managers are then responsible for executing the decentralized authority. With decentralized authority, lower level managers have greater freedom in taking decisions applicable to their specific areas of responsibility, as long as those decisions are consistent with the organization’s goal and strategy. The top-level management makes the static decisions and policies in this case as well. Coordinating and controlling authority also remains with the top-level managers.

Factors Affecting Decentralization

The factors that determines the degree of decentralization are:

  • Size and scope of operations of an organization
  • Degree of control required
  • Management by exception required or not
  • Nature of the business and the growth
  • Quality of top-level managers
  • Level of diversity in products and services

Implications of Decentralization

The implications of decentralization are as follows:

  • Less burden on top level executives
  • Operations can be coordinated at lower levels
  • Effective control is there, hence quick decisions can be made
  • Increased motivation to work
  • Subordinates get a chance to take decisions independently and learn
  • Greater efficiency and output
  • Lower level mangers get ready for emergencies
  • Maintenance of secrecy
  • Diversification of activities
